Robinhood Soars: Q2 Revenue Jumps 45% Amid Market Innovation

Robinhood Markets, a leading name in the fintech sector, delivered an exceptional second quarter for fiscal year 2025, significantly outperforming analyst expectations. This robust financial performance was primarily fueled by an impressive surge in both transaction-based and net interest revenues, signaling strong operational momentum and an expanding footprint in the dynamic financial landscape. The company’s strategic focus on accelerated innovation and enhanced customer engagement has clearly paid dividends, positioning it favorably for continued growth.

The online brokerage reported a remarkable GAAP earnings per share of $0.42, comfortably exceeding the $0.31 consensus estimate, underscoring its profitability and efficiency. Moreover, GAAP revenue reached an impressive $989 million, surpassing analyst projections by a substantial $74.4 million. Compared to the previous year, revenue soared by 45%, while net income surged by an outstanding 105%, demonstrating accelerated growth and effective cost management despite higher expenses linked to recent acquisitions and product rollouts, which are common in the rapidly evolving financial services sector.

A significant driver of this quarter’s success was the substantial 65% year-over-year jump in transaction-based revenues, totaling $539 million. This growth was broadly distributed across various trading activities, including options, cryptocurrencies, and equities. Options trading revenue alone accounted for $265 million, marking a 46% increase, while the burgeoning crypto trading revenue nearly doubled to reach $160 million, highlighting the increasing appetite for digital assets among users of the popular trading platform. Equities revenue also saw a healthy rise to $66 million, reflecting sustained investor interest.

Complementing the robust transaction figures, Robinhood’s net interest revenues climbed by a solid 25%, reaching $357 million. This increase was primarily attributable to elevated interest-earning asset levels and the successful expansion of its securities lending program. Although partly offset by the impact of lower short-term interest rates, the growth in net interest income underscores the company’s diversified revenue streams and its ability to capitalize on various market conditions, a key aspect of sustainable financial results for a fintech firm.

Customer engagement and expansion remained a core strength for Robinhood, with funded customer accounts growing to 26.5 million, an impressive 10% increase year-over-year (2.3 million new accounts). Investment accounts reached a total of 27.4 million, further solidifying its market position. The average revenue per user (ARPU), a crucial metric for measuring customer monetization, surged by 34% to $151. Furthermore, total platform assets nearly doubled, increasing by 99% year-over-year to $279 billion, driven by consistent net deposits, acquired assets, and favorable equity and cryptocurrency valuations, reflecting the comprehensive growth of the trading platform.

Product innovation was a hallmark of the quarter, as Robinhood introduced several new features designed to enhance user experience and expand its offerings. The Robinhood Gold subscription service, providing premium benefits like enhanced interest rates, research access, and the new Gold credit card, saw a remarkable 76% year-over-year jump in subscribers, reaching 3.5 million. The adoption of the Gold Card also crossed 300,000 cardholders. The company notably launched tokenization features and rolled out Stock Tokens for over 200 U.S. stocks and ETFs in Europe, demonstrating its commitment to global expansion and crypto innovation.

Additionally, the new Robinhood Strategies digital advisory service attracted over 100,000 clients, accumulating more than $500 million in assets under management (AUM) within just four months of its launch, showcasing rapid adoption. On the technology front, the company introduced sophisticated analytics tools, further enhancing the trading experience for active users. These strategic product developments are crucial for maintaining a competitive edge in the dynamic fintech sector and for driving continued growth in both user base and asset accumulation.

Despite these achievements, operating expenses experienced an uptick, reaching $550 million, a 12% increase year-over-year, with adjusted operating expenses and share-based compensation (non-GAAP) at $522 million (up 6%). The integration of Bitstamp was identified as a significant contributor to this rise in expenses, reflecting the costs associated with expanding operations through acquisition. However, the company’s adjusted EBITDA, a key measure of operating performance, jumped by an impressive 82% to $549 million, with margins expanding to 56%, showcasing underlying profitability. Net income (GAAP) more than doubled to $386 million, with the net margin reaching 39%, up from 28% a year prior, further cementing its strong financial results.

Looking ahead, investors will closely monitor several key factors, including the potential impact of falling interest rates on net interest revenue, which management estimates could be a $50 million headwind for every 25 basis point drop. Any further increases in operating expenses related to ongoing acquisitions and continued investment in new products and geographical expansions will also be critical considerations. Robinhood’s ability to effectively balance innovation with scaling costs while ensuring robust regulatory compliance across its expanding global footprint will be paramount to its sustained success in the evolving financial markets.
